The wedding itself was simple with a welcome ceremony to the groom performed by the girls from the bride’s side. After the groom was brought on to the stage by his parents and introduced to the congregation, the bride was escorted into the wedding hall by the bridesmaids bearing lamps. There was a stunned silence as the young bride dressed in red and bedecked in jewelry was led up by her father and mother.
The groom tied the sacred “thali” round the bride’s neck, gave her a gift of a sari and some jewelry and then after they garlanded each other, they were legally man and wife.
The young couple made a handsome pair as they received their guests on the stage while the crowd exchanged pleasantries, caught up with gossip and news and share the splendid three course meal served in the adjacent hall.
